config.host: Add a section for generic hosts, and a subsection for Darwin.
* config.host: Add a section for generic hosts, and a subsection for Darwin. Add a case for x86-darwin. Update ppc-darwin case. * config/host-darwin.c: New, split out of config/rs6000/host-darwin.c. * config/host-darwin.h: New. * config/x-darwin: New. * config/i386/host-i386-darwin.c: New. * config/i386/x-darwin: New. * config/rs6000/host-darwin.c: Include host-darwin.h. (darwin_rs6000_gt_pch_get_address): Move to config/host-darwin.c. (darwin_rs6000_gt_pch_use_address): Likewise. * config/rs6000/x-darwin: Change name of .o built, update dependencies for changes to rs6000/host-darwin.c. From-SVN: r97709
